I think the most fun part of the games is customizing the characters and mechs, actually. Gameplay's still really good, but it's all about twinking your characters and mechs to completely destroy the enemy. Also, the music's well done. Each character or mech gets their own theme that plays when they attack or get attacked by an enemy. Beats hearing the same music through an hour battle. Optional challenge with battle masteries is welcome, as well.
Biggest flaw I saw in the game was the lack of item sort. Made it much harder to figure out how you want to twink your characters because some of the good stuff could be on page 5 of 10, right in the middle, so you'd have to look through everything. Very annoying, but I don't think it detracts too much from the game. Afterall, I consider OG2 in my top 3 favorites, with OG1 not too far behind.
